The New Orleans Saints are wrapping up their final moves along their staff for next season. Klint Kubiak headlines their offensive staff. Now, a piece of their previous staff is getting a promotion.

Jordan Traylor is getting promoted to assistant QB coach for the Saints, according to Matt Zenitz. 

Traylor was an offensive assistant last season for New Orleans. He's spent five years with the organization, proving his value in a plethora of areas – from scouting to position group development. 

The former college football quarterback will join new quarterbacks coach Andrew Janocko to work with Derek Carr and the rest of the position group.

Additionally, Nick Underhill believes that this move puts a bow on the offensive staff moves for the Saints. He does not expect any more noteworthy adjustments to that side of the coaching staff.
